Scenario 1:
Red kick from their 10 metre line and ball goes out on full on Blue 22 metre line (therefore no gain in ground). Ref blows whistle.

Blue player gathers ball and prepares to make a QTI but is punched in the face by an onside Red player and prevents the QTI. Advantage does not accrue. As well as a RC, what is the correct restart?

a) penalty kick 15 metres in, in line with where infringement occurred (Blue 22)?
b) penalty kick 15 metres in, on line of touch (Red 10 metre line)?

Scenario 2:
Red kick from their 10 metre line and ball goes out on full on Blue 22 metre line (therefore no gain in ground). Ref blows whistle.

Blue player gathers ball and jogs towards LoT for the lineout. He is punched in the face by an onside Red player. Advantage does not accrue. As well as a RC, what is the correct restart?

a) penalty kick 15 metres in, in line with where infringement occurred (Blue 22)?
b) penalty kick 15 metres in, on line of touch (Red 10 metre line)?

The QTI could have been taken anywhere, from blue try line to the LoT -- so I am going for the place most advantageous to them -- 15m in on the line of touch (b) and (b)

10.4(n) for both cases? Penalty where play would restart so 15m in on line of touch

Exactly. This is the difference between Foul Play whilst the ball is out of play, and an infringement to Law 19 that prevents a QTI.
